When obstacle inturrupt the path of from four sensors and voltage decreased, these vlaue with help of Adc has been converted into digital value and feed into raspberry pi for process where we can read the Raw data
Different value of the weight has been put n the sensor and value for the voltage has been save for all four sensors
AS we now that at statring point the there is no value for the sensor voltage because no for force has been applied form equation F=V1xw1+V2xw2+V3xw3+V4xw4, the weight(w1,w2,w3,w4) has been calculated using least square method
after callculation of the weight of the force can been calculated with eqaution F=V1xw1+V2xw2+V3xw3+V4xw4
Applying random force and following result for calibrated sensor has been produced.
